Key Facts
- Bernard Bloch's place of birth was New York City[2].
- Bernard Bloch was born on +1907-06-18T00:00:00Z[3].
- Bernard Bloch died on +1965-11-26T00:00:00Z[4].
- Bernard Bloch held citizenship in United States[7].
- Bernard Bloch's professions included linguist[5].
- Bernard Bloch held the position of president of the Linguistic Society of America[8].
- Among Bernard Bloch's employers was Yale University[9].
- Bernard Bloch was employed by Brown University[10].
- Bernard Bloch was a member of American Academy of Arts and Sciences[11].
